About General Surgeon

General surgeons are medical professionals who specialize in performing surgeries on various parts of the body. They diagnose conditions that may require surgical intervention, consult with patients to discuss treatment options, and perform surgical procedures in operating rooms. General surgeons work in hospitals, private practices, and other healthcare facilities, and they may also collaborate with other healthcare professionals to provide comprehensive patient care.

About Afghanistan

Afghanistan, officially the Islamic Republic of Afghanistan, is a landlocked country located in South Asia and Central Asia. It is bordered by Pakistan to the east and south, Iran to the west, Turkmenistan, Uzbekistan, and Tajikistan to the north, and China to the northeast.
